Demand for Luxury Renovations Climbs as Scottsdale-Based Cullum Homes Unveils Three Multimillion-Dollar Transformations

Scottsdale and Paradise Valley’s Premier Luxury Custom Builder Expands Renovations Division as More High-End Homeowners Choose to Revamp Existing Estates

High-end homeowners across the Valley are rethinking their next move and, in many cases, deciding not to make one at all. Between limited inventory in desirable neighborhoods and the complexities that come with relocating, more luxury homeowners are choosing to renovate, rather than relocate.

Arizona’s leading luxury custom home builder, Cullum Homes, has seen this play out firsthand since launching its Renovations Division in 2010, with more clients opting to reinvest in their existing homes rather than starting from scratch.

Known for building residences in some of the Valley’s most desirable neighborhoods of Scottdale and Paradise Valley, family-owned Cullum Homes is seeing a sharp uptick in interest from homeowners looking for full-scale home transformations that go far beyond cosmetic updates.

A far cry from cabinet swaps or quick refreshes, Cullum Homes’ Renovations Division has the ability to completely renovate and reconfigure existing homes, whether that means opening up floor plans, reimagining layouts or rebuilding them from the ground up with new architecture, features and finishes.

What initially launched as a small subset of the Cullum Homes brand has since grown into a major part of the business, driven in part by repeat clients who trust the team and want to reinvest in the homes and neighborhoods where they already reside.

“A lot of our clients truly love where they live and just want their homes to work better for them now than they did 10 or 15 years ago,” said Cullum Homes Co-President Lindsay Cullum-Colwell. “With land becoming scarcer in Paradise Valley and Scottsdale, renovating is often the best way for homeowners to get everything they want.”

Cullum-Colwell noted that while, occasionally, the Renovations Division handles smaller projects, like an upgraded kitchen or bath, most of its business comes from clients looking to completely overhaul their existing homes, including their kitchens, bathrooms, flooring and paint. The average project the division handles runs from about $1.5 – $3 million.

Cullum’s Renovations Division recently completed three such projects, with each major renovation reworking the home from the ground up to better fit modern living.

The Playground Estate Renovation

The Playground Estate Renovation brought a highly detailed vision to life in one of Paradise Valley’s most sought-after settings. Situated in a desirable neighborhood with sweeping views of Camelback Mountain, the home featured complex architectural elements that demanded careful attention and coordination throughout construction.

Designed for a young family, the newly renovated home has a guitar lounge, yoga space, fully equipped exercise room and a guest house for visitors. An indoor rock-climbing wall and an outdoor playground complete with a track for ride-on cars round out the home set to keep pace with an active, growing family.

The Family Circle Renovation

The Family Circle Renovation highlighted the Renovations Division’s ability to adapt and deliver as plans evolve. Started in 2022 for homeowners seeking a company that could handle design, construction and furnishings together, Cullum opened up the structure to find that its existing framing would force too many compromises, transforming something that started as a remodel into a full ground-up rebuild.

The homeowners considered partnering with several other builders before choosing Cullum Homes, entrusting the Cullum team to carry the project from conception through completion.

The Heirloom Renovation

The Heirloom Renovation breathed new life into a home that had stayed in the same family since the 1980s. Cullum’s Renovations Division spent about six months planning the extensive renovation before reworking the layout while making a point to preserve the character that drew the residents to the home in the first place.

The updates involved virtually every part of the house. The great room and guest bath gained more space, the back patio now drains properly (solving a 40-year problem) and the kitchen has plenty of space to accommodate large family gatherings with ease. The Renovations team also reworked the home’s primary suite, trading an underutilized sitting area for a larger closet and more functional bath.

Even with added scope, this project stayed on schedule, giving the residents a comfortable and well-organized home without extending their time outside of it.

The owners of each home had specific ideas in mind for their renovations, but all three shared a common goal: Make an older home feel current without sacrificing its location.
